Cell Signaling Technology Inc. (CST) is a new company founded in October 1999 by New England Biolabs. Composed of scientists from the NEB Cell Signaling Group, CST is committed to developing innovative tools for research in Signal Transduction.

CST offers a broad array of new reagents to assist in the discovery of how proteins are regulated and function within the cell. These cutting edge tools are designed to advance the understanding of Protein Function, and to open up new research directions in Neurobiology, Cancer Biology and basic Cell Biology. Scientists at CST have established a leadership position in the market for phospho-antibodies that are useful in detecting activity in discrete pathways that regulate growth and death in cells.

CST is committed to developing "smart" antibodies that by virtue of their binding specificity provide important biological information. These "smart" or activation state-specific antibodies reveal whether a protein and by inference its downstream signaling pathway are active or inactive. In pioneering the development of phosphorylation state-specific antibodies, our scientists have generated the first phospho-specific antibodies to many key signaling molecules including three major MAP kinases and Akt. Recently, the range of these antibodies has been extended to include cleavage-specific antibodies that monitor activity in pathways involving proteolysis, and antibodies that recognize other important post-translational modifications such as acetylation.
